He embodies the elements of traditional R&B with a decidedly contemporary flavor and feel. He has established himself as a soulful song stylist of the first order receiving the NAACP Image Award for Best New Artist, and nominations for the Grammy, Soul Train and Stellar Awards. Whether putting a distinctive stamp on classic songs recorded by such musical icons as Donny Hathaway (“I Love You More Than You’ll Ever Know”) and George Harrison (“While My Guitar Gently Weeps”), or creating his own legacy of hits such as “Never Too Busy,” and the wedding ballad “For You”, Kenny’s style combines passion, sensuality, intensity and subtlety, making him one of today’s premier male vocalists.

His latest solo project on Verve Records “Timeless” is a collection of new interpretations of songs by musical icons like The Beatles, Marvin Gaye, Otis Redding, Al Green, Stevie Wonder, Aretha Franklin, Elton John, Donny Hathaway, Jeff Buckley, and more!
Kenny Lattimore – whose vocals have graced albums by such diverse musical colleagues as Musiq Soulchild, Rachelle Ferrell, Nancy Wilson and Brian Culbertson – continues to demonstrate his creative growth as a performer, singer, songwriter and producer, earmarking him as a leader in the new breed of artists who are keeping the tradition of classic R&B, Soul music and Gospel very much alive in the 21st century.

Now as a renowned international artist, Kenny takes great pleasure fulfilling his heart’s desire to serve and give back to the displaced and disadvantaged as the 2009 Spokesperson for the California based non-profit, The ASHÉ Foundation. ASHÉ is committed to the work of providing clothing and basic necessities to poverty stricken communities. ASHÉ also extends aid to millions of children orphaned by the effects of HIV/AIDS in African nations.

Kenny states: “I have been looking for a long time for a cause that I could be a part of from the ground up. The ASHÉ Foundation is it. The work they are doing with the orphaned children of Africa and displaced in America is amazing and life changing.”

Kenny embarked on his first community event with the foundation in June 2009 where he along with 100 local volunteers, celebrities and politicians washed and placed clean socks and shoes on the feet of over 500 men, women and children living in the “Skid Row” district of Los Angeles. In August 2009, Kenny along with board members for the foundation traveled to Johannesburg, South Africa where Kenny performed and distributed thousands of pairs of shoes to orphaned children in the city of Limpopo, Soweto and Johannesburg.

Kenny continues to remain true to his core audience of longstanding fans of R&B, Soul and Gospel music while he serves faithfully as the Spokesperson for “The ASHÉ Foundation” and helps “change the world two feet at a time.”
